UI Developer - Ecommerce
Brand Overview:
ascena retail group, inc. is a leading national specialty retailer offering apparel, shoes, and accessories for women under the Premium Fashion segment (Ann Taylor, LOFT, and Lou & Grey), Value Fashion segment (maurices and dressbarn), Plus Fashion segment (Lane Bryant and Catherines), and for tween girls under the Kids Fashion segment (Justice). ascena retail group, inc. operates ecommerce websites and approximately 4,800 stores throughout the United States, Canada and Puerto Rico.Ready to ? We currently have an opportunity for a UI Developer - Ecommerce to join our team located at our Ascena Corp ETNA-ascena-Pataskala, OH 43062.Position Overview:
Ascena Retail Group Inc.
Job Description
Ecommerce Technology - Front End Developer
Position Overview:
In 2017, Ascena Retail Group continues with our next phase of Selling Systems’ expansion. This role represents a once in a lifetime opportunity to join a well-known specialty apparel retailer as they embark on a journey focused on providing our client’s with a best in class e-commerce shopping experience. The following role will be accountable for strategically positioning Ascena for success as we deploy a series of functional releases as well as large scale transformational initiatives on behalf of our Selling Systems operating unit. The position will focus on building responsive and elegant user interfaces using latest web technologies and user centered design concepts, reporting into the Sr. Manager of Architecture & Delivery at ANN INC. This role is expected to stay abreast of trends / new technologies by playing a key role in helping Ascena build our next generation web sites and applications;
Responsibilities:
- Develop and implement solutions of high performing and reusable code for UI components.
- Build, review and modify high fidelity and low fidelity prototypes to support iterative and agile development process.
- Analyze usability and work with digital user experience team to continually enhance user experience of our web sites.
- Utilizes expertise and skills to lead project team members to follow best practices for usability and performance design of user interface.
- Communicates with project team members and stakeholders to provide timely and accurate information and status updates.
- Working in a collaborative team environment.
- Being highly motivated to accomplish team goals in a fast paced environment.
- Develop detailed technical specifications based on standards and guidelines.
- Develop code to specifications, based on standard development and documentation standards, best practices and per compliance rules.
- Track and resolve functional defects of varying sizes and severity
- Participate in structured team code reviews to make sure the code developed by the team members follows the same guiding principles described above.
Qualifications:
- 3+ years of overall professional software development experience and recent team management experience of smaller to midsize teams.
- 1+ years of Development experience on the front end technologies, preferably in ecommerce domain
- Strong written and verbal communication skills.
- Solid understanding and knowledge of the SDLC process, preferably using Agile.
- Complete understanding of the web security vulnerabilities and pitfalls (OWASP).
- In addition, the following are critical skills required (or desired, where noted) to perform well in this position:
Hands on Experience with Angular/React
Highly experienced with JavaScript /JQuery
Experience with BackboneJS, UnderscoreJS, modernizr
Experience with NodeJS, Grunt, Gulp, Webpack or other workflow tools.
Hands on experience with next generation distributed cloud technologies
Hands on experience working with RESTful services
Develop and perform unit testing, identify & fix defects and support defect analysis and resolution in integrated environments
Work with Scrum team to develop and define application scope and objectives and prepare functional and/or technical specifications using Agile methodologies
Collaborate with engineers and graphic designers, analyzes and classify complex change requests and reviews and evaluates possible enhancements.
Analyze and evaluate detailed business and technical requirements, trouble-shooting systems.
Code and maintain complex components of information systems.
Develop and maintain active relationships with the business to better understand business requirements.
Preferred - Hands on Experience with Spring Framework (Spring MVC, Spring REST, Spring Data)
Preferred - BUILDS automation software such Jenkins or Bamboo
Location:
Ascena Corp ETNA-ascena-Pataskala, OH 43062Position Type:
Regular/Full timeEqual Employment Opportunity
The Company is committed to hiring and developing the most qualified people at all levels. It is our policy in all employment decisions to ensure that all associates and potential associates are evaluated on the basis of qualifications and ability without regard to sex (including pregnancy), race, color, national origin, religion, age, disability that can reasonably be accommodated without undue hardship, genetic information, military status, sexual orientation, gender identity, or any other protected classification under applicable law. We do not discriminate in any of our employment policies and practices. All associates are expected to follow these principles in all relationships with other associates, applicants, or others with whom we do business.
The Company welcomes applications from people with disabilities. Accommodations are available on request for candidates taking part in all aspects of the application process.
Note to Applicants: Smoking is prohibited in all indoor areas of the Company unless designated smoking areas have been established by a particular location in accordance with applicable law.